Question: I have been taking verapamil er 180mg daily x 16 years. I have been experiencing extreme dizziness upon lying, burning arm pain, and fatigue, and pain, flulike symptoms for 3 months. Doctors can’t find anything wrong except positive for mono. I cannot get well. Desperately trying to get well I discontinued the verapamil 4 days ago. Should I feel better by now. Any suggestions. I never had a fever

Hello,

I read carefully your question and would like to explain that your symptoms (the dizziness and pain in the arms) do not seem to be related to verapamil adverse effects.

The dizziness upon lying and burning arm pain could be related to a neurological disorder affecting the cervical vertebral column or spinal cord. For this reason, I would recommend consulting with a neurologist for a physical exam and performing a cervical spine MRI.

Another issue to consider would by testing for Lyme disease, which could mimic this clinical situation.

Have you excluded an inner ear disorder? If the dizziness is triggered by head movements, it could be indicative of an inner ear disorder.

At the end, I would recommend checking thyroid hormone levels for possible thyroid gland dysfunction, which could mimic some of your symptoms (the fatigue, the dizziness).
